Ar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Belize
Belize: Ar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people was 551.4 arrivals per 1,000 people in 2021. ▲ Rising
Ar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Belize, 1995–2021
Source: UN Tourism (2025); Population based on various sources (2024) – with minor processing by Our World in Data. Measured in arrivals per 1,000 people.
Analysis
The most recent figure for ar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Belize is 551.4 arrivals per 1,000 people, measured in 2021.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 37.2% on the previous year and down 78.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Belize peaked at 4,041 arrivals per 1,000 people in 2004 and was at its lowest, 550.66 arrivals per 1,000 people, in 1998.
That places Belize 39th out of 136 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.

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 804.9 arrivals per 1,000 people | 550.66 arrivals per 1,000 people | 1,033 arrivals per 1,000 people | 5 |
| 2000s | 2,193 arrivals per 1,000 people | 739.17 arrivals per 1,000 people | 4,041 arrivals per 1,000 people | 10 |
| 2010s | 2,667 arrivals per 1,000 people | 2,131 arrivals per 1,000 people | 3,177 arrivals per 1,000 people | 10 |
| 2020s | 714.65 arrivals per 1,000 people | 551.4 arrivals per 1,000 people | 877.9 arrivals per 1,000 people | 2 |

About this data
Number of trips by visitors who arrive from abroad and depart within the same day, per 1,000 people in the destination country’s population.
